School comparison
Side-by-side comparison of two Toronto private schools.
| Bialik Hebrew Day School | Waldorf Academy | |
|---|---|---|
| Annual Tuition | $18,900 | $19,750 |
| Boarding Tuition | — | — |
| Grades | Nursery-8 | Nursery/Toddler to 8 |
| Curriculum | Local, Traditional | Other |
| Enrollment | 1,626 | — |
| Avg Class Size | — | 10 |
| Student:Teacher | — | — |
| Gender Policy | Co-ed | Co-ed |
| Founded | 1961 | 1987 |
| Boarding | No | No |
| Financial Aid | Yes | Yes |
| Acceptance Rate | — | 80% |
| Sports | Basketball, Volleyball, Soccer, Hockey, Softball, Baseball, Cross-country | — |
| Arts | Choir (Zimriyah citywide festival), Dance (Rikudiyah citywide event), Drama/Theatre | Visual arts, Music (instrumental), Music (vocal) |
| Specializations | Hebrew fluency, Yiddish language & culture, STEM, Jewish identity and Zionism, Labour Zionist values | Holistic education (head, heart, hands), emotional intelligence, resilience, and experiential, low-technology learning. Waldorf Academy Mission and Values |
